Position Summary
The Information System Security Officer (ISSO) executes security control validation, evidence collection, vulnerability remediation tracking, and continuous monitoring activities for classified mission systems. This role serves as the operational backbone of Risk Management Framework (RMF) execution, ensuring systems remain audit-ready and compliant with Department of Defense (DoD) cybersecurity requirements.

Key Responsibilities
• Validate and assess security control implementation and effectiveness
• Collect, maintain, and manage RMF evidence and artifacts
• Track vulnerabilities and remediation actions to closure
• Support continuous monitoring activities and security posture reporting
• Assist with development and maintenance of System Security Plans (SSPs)
• Support preparation for audits, inspections, CCRIs, and SAVs
• Identify control deficiencies and support corrective action planning
• Coordinate with engineers and system administrators to implement security controls
• Maintain artifact repositories and ensure documentation accuracy
• Support ATO and ATO renewal activities
• Provide regular reporting on system compliance status
• Support incident response and security impact assessments as required
